Exactly what is an Uncontested Divorce in Texas?

An uncontested divorce suggests both of those events have arrived at an arrangement on crucial components of the divorce—division of assets, financial debt, spousal support, boy or girl custody, and visitation. Mainly because there is absolutely no dispute, the legal course of action tends to be less difficult and quicker. In Texas, no-fault divorces are typical, this means a husband or wife can file without needing to establish wrongdoing, simply citing "insupportability" or irreconcilable discrepancies.

Who will File for Divorce in Texas?

For being qualified to file for divorce in Texas, not less than 1 partner have to have lived from the condition for at least six months and while in the county wherever they decide to file for at least 90 times. Assembly these residency demands is step one in proceeding Using the lawful filing.

In which to File for Divorce in Texas

Divorce instances are submitted during the District Clerk’s Business office while in the county exactly where possibly spouse resides. Most counties in Texas now acknowledge Digital filing (e-submitting), which simplifies the process. Regardless if you are in a major metropolis like Houston or a lesser county, your divorce begins with the local courthouse or through an approved on the web System.

Texas Divorce Procedure Action-by-Move

Put together and File the Petition
Begin by filling out the "Primary Petition for Divorce," which outlines your ask for to your courtroom. The moment concluded, you file this petition Using the District Clerk within your county and shell out the expected filing charge, usually all around $300.

Notify Your Spouse
The other spouse should be formally notified. If they agree to the divorce, they are able to signal a Waiver of Assistance sort, which avoids the need to get a procedure server. This is prevalent in uncontested situations.

Hold out the Mandatory 60 Times
Texas requires a sixty-working day ready period immediately after submitting right before a divorce may be finalized. This waiting period starts the working day following the petition is filed.

Prepare the Final Decree of Divorce
Equally functions need to indicator the ultimate Decree of Divorce, which includes all agreed-on terms. It’s submitted on the courtroom to the judge’s assessment and signature.

Go to a Closing Listening to
In certain counties, even uncontested situations require a small Listening to. One partner generally seems to confirm particulars Using the judge. The Texas divorce process step-by-step moment accepted, the divorce is finalized.

Get Your Qualified Copy
After the judge signs the ultimate Decree, ask for a Qualified duplicate for your records. This document is essential for producing alterations to the title, insurance plan, together with other authorized information.
